Output dd1fa1071460f0bb8262e1452f7bb4b6d3b3d1d61329fc535edeb0882d952689:4

value
637403196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9cc4225ff590b65d17ec452b66975af2a909363 OP_EQUAL
address
3MYdFHwRQV6j3g6C5grTdSvEADHAnKzV3w
transaction
dd1fa1071460f0bb8262e1452f7bb4b6d3b3d1d61329fc535edeb0882d952689
spent
true